In India, the joint family system is still prevalent, particularly in rural areas. This setup involves multiple generations living together under one roof, sharing responsibilities, and supporting each other. The elderly members of the family play a vital role in passing down traditions, values, and cultural practices to the younger generation. This system fosters a sense of unity, cooperation, and mutual respect among family members.
